Product Description

At about the size of a pack of stick chewing gum, the Coby MPC895 is an MP3 player as well as a pocket hard drive. Data is simply and easily transferred directly from a PC to the MPC895's direct USB port. No cables required. It's not only capable of storing and playing up to 2GB of MP3 and WMA music files, it can also be used to store other data like text or presentations. Or you can use the built-in microphone for orally recording digital notes and reminders. It includes stereo headphones. Tiny and light, it's the player you can take anywhere. Take one now! Features

  • Compact digital MP3 player with 2 GB of integrated flash memory
  • Stores up to 32 hours of MP3 and 64 hours of WMA music; direct USB plug
  • Built-in FM tuner; digital voice recorder with integrated microphone
  • High-contrast LCD display; supports DRM-10 online subscription services
  • Measures 3.58 x 1.1 x 0.75 inches (W x H x D); 90-day warranty

Customer Reviews

Outstanding product, great price5
I have had this product for about five months. I am using it constantly (unlike my ipod). It is very compact - you can take it anywhere. It withstood some moderate abuse. Mostly, I listen to the radio and books on CD that I download from the public library. I was not able to do this with my ipod because of digital rights management. If you need to use this product to transfer data between computers, simply re-name the file as mp3 (or similar). Not sure about the actual battery life, but there are no issues. Both 1.5 V Alcaline and 1.2 V NiMh work fine. Unbelievable functionality to price ratio. It does not look or act cheap even though it is inexpensive.

tough little player5
I purchased this for my 13 year old son for Christmas this year. He can be very hard on things and I was looking for a "starter" player for him. He thought it was fine when he received it... but he lost it in early April when he was snow shoveling. Last week, he found it a few blocks away in a yard. It had been outside all that time(through rain storms and cold)and the thing STILL WORKS! All it needed was a new battery. Amazing!
